Default Re: Painting your windscreen????

The see-thru effect is achieved by perforations that are quite visible when viewed at close range. This also prevents a true white look- more of a very light gray especially if there are no printed graphics on the piece. One downside of it is the perfs hold water and tend to impede visibility- which may or may not be an issue for you. They also collect dirt and wax. FYI-The adhesive side of the mat'l is black.
